Synopsis

Sol is an aspiring young rapper and musician who funds his studio sessions by selling drugs with life-long friend Wesley. Though he’s treated like a member of the family by Wesley’s mother and little sister Jessie, Sol decides to take a chance with a group of touring hip-hop musicians about to embark on a road trip across Texas. Leaving all he knows behind, Sol embarks on a musical odyssey across the state, getting to know his new companions and assessing his true aims in life.

Director's Biography
img
KATHERINE PROPPER

Katherine Propper is a writer-director born and raised in Los Angeles and currently based in Austin. Her feature directorial debut, LOST SOULZ premiered at the Tribeca FF 2023. Her 2022 short film BIRDS won the Grand Jury Prize at AFI Fest, a Special Jury Award for Vision at SXSW, and a Special Jury Prize in the International Competition at Clermont-Ferrand in France. Her 2019 short film STREET FLAME screened at the Tribeca FF.
